Cnidium Monnier
Also known as: She Chuang Zi, Monnier's snowparsley, Cnidium monnieri (L.) Cusson, Cnidium monnieri
Overview
Cnidium monnieri is a perennial herb extensively utilized in traditional Asian medicine, particularly for addressing skin conditions, sexual dysfunction, and supporting bone health. Its primary bioactive compound is osthole, a derivative of coumarin. The supplement is being explored for its potential in managing osteoporosis, allergic reactions, and possibly neuropathic pain. While research is progressing with a growing body of preclinical studies and some clinical trials, human evidence specifically for isolated Cnidium monnieri remains limited. Systematic reviews and meta-analyses often focus on animal models or traditional Chinese herbal mixtures that include Cnidium, rather than the isolated herb.
Benefits
Research suggests several potential benefits for Cnidium monnieri, primarily attributed to its active compound, osthole. A 2022 systematic review and meta-analysis of 13 randomized controlled animal studies indicated that osthole significantly increased bone mineral density, improved bone microstructure, and inhibited osteoclast proliferation in osteoporotic rats, suggesting strong anti-osteoporotic potential. For neuropathic pain, a 2023 meta-analysis of 21 RCTs on Chinese herbal medicine, including Cnidium, reported improvements in nerve conduction velocities and clinical efficacy in painful diabetic neuropathy, though the specific contribution of Cnidium alone was not isolated. Additionally, preclinical studies show an ethanol extract of Cnidium monnieri reduced skin lesions and ear swelling in mice, pointing to potential anti-inflammatory and antiallergic effects. While promising, most high-quality evidence comes from animal studies or multi-herb formulations, necessitating more human-specific research.
How it works
The primary mechanism of action for Cnidium monnieri is attributed to osthole, which appears to promote osteoblast activity and bone formation while simultaneously inhibiting osteoclast-mediated bone resorption. This suggests a direct modulation of bone metabolism signaling pathways. In allergic conditions, its anti-inflammatory and immunomodulatory effects are believed to reduce hypersensitivity reactions. For neuropathic pain, potential neuroprotective effects may contribute to improved nerve conduction and reduced symptoms, although the precise pathways are still under investigation. Osthole exhibits moderate bioavailability, and its absorption can be influenced by the specific formulation of the supplement.
Side effects
The safety profile of Cnidium monnieri is not extensively documented in human studies, but animal studies and traditional use suggest a relatively low toxicity. No major adverse effects have been widely reported in animal research or in clinical trials involving Chinese herbal mixtures containing Cnidium. Common side effects are not well-established due to limited dedicated human safety data. Similarly, significant drug interactions or contraindications have not been firmly identified. However, due to the lack of comprehensive safety data, caution is advised for pregnant and lactating individuals. It is important to note that while traditional use implies safety, rigorous, isolated human safety trials are still needed to fully understand potential risks and interactions.
Dosage
Specific human dosing guidelines for Cnidium monnieri are not well-established due to limited clinical research. In animal studies, effective doses of osthole for osteoporosis models were typically below 10 mg/kg/day. Traditional use of Cnidium monnieri varies widely, and these traditional dosages may not directly translate to standardized supplement forms. The optimal dosage, timing of administration, and most effective formulation for human use require further dedicated clinical research. Currently, there are no firmly established upper limits or safety thresholds for human consumption, emphasizing the need for caution and professional guidance when considering its use.
FAQs
Is Cnidium monnieri effective for osteoporosis?
Animal studies, particularly with osthole, show promising bone-protective effects, but human clinical trials are needed to confirm efficacy in humans.
Is Cnidium monnieri safe to use?
Traditional use suggests it's generally safe, but rigorous human safety data are limited, especially for isolated compounds. Caution is advised.
How long does it take to see effects from Cnidium monnieri?
Animal studies suggest that benefits, particularly for bone health, may become apparent after more than two months of consistent treatment.
Can Cnidium monnieri help with neuropathic pain?
Some evidence from studies on Chinese herbal mixtures containing Cnidium is promising, but its isolated effect on neuropathic pain is not yet definitive.
